The Workplace Facilities Engineer, Senior Analyst is responsible for operating and maintaining mechanical and critical equipment within the office.

Ideal Candidate Will Be Familiar With:

  • Critical Equipment
    • CRACS - Computer Room Air Conditioning
    • ATS - Automatic Transfer Switch
    • Generators
  • PreAction/Novec System
  • HVAC - Independent systems (Fan coil units, dedicated air)
  • BMS - Building Management System

The Difference You Make:

The Workplace Facilites Enginerr (Senior Analyst, Facilities) oversees all activities related to the occupancy, construction, relocation, and renovation of Santander buildings, offices, and facilities. This individual prepares, directs, and obtains costs estimates, supervises contractors for construction in or on corporate premises per approval. The incumbent controls expenditures and approves payments for goods and services within authority; makes recommendations to higher management on matters exceeding that authority.


• Provides comprehensive facilities support for Company operations within the building, including complete interior and exterior building structure and building services.
• Manages all building service preventive and reactive maintenance programs, including but not limited to HVAC, UPS/Generator, Cleaning/Janitorial, Fire Systems and Elevators.
• Meets with division managers/department heads to discuss issues and makes presentations concerning space, work flow, relocation, alterations or remodeling.
• Assists in the review and planning of departmental allocation of space in existing and prospective properties.
• Establishes review and replacement plan for building assets.
• Maintains accurate records of vendors and completes associated paperwork.
• Generates reports for management.
• Develops, maintains and monitors departmental budgets and works with finance and accounting teams regarding budgetary concerns.
• Develops business cases for building projects and presents to all approval committees.
• Manages facilities preventative and predictive maintenance programs, including scope of work, specifications, SLAs, management of vendors, and quality assessments.
• Provides and implements processes and programs to provide optimal productivity of facilities team.
• Provides direction for capital and operating expense budget forecasting and monthly accrual projections.
• Provides coaching and timely feedback as needed; Sets performance goals, reviews individual progress, and write and deliver annual performance evaluations.
• Maintains up-to-date knowledge of space planning procedures, CAD and all matters pertaining to the management and maintenance of property.
